Yeah, if you have any excess cash at all, put it into your arena.

Ideally you'd have an arena similar to mine but not so many bleachers. You realistically want to target something like:

Bleachers : 14500
Lower Tier : 5500
Courtside Seats : 500
Luxury Boxes : 50

You might even increase maximum if you increase the number of lower-tier to 8000, and dont even build any more bleachers. Depends on the money you have lying around.

And every game you're selling out is money lost!
